  3. For example, sodium chloride melts at 801 °C and boils at 1413 °C. (As a comparison, the molecular compound water melts at 0 °C and boils at 100 °C.) In solid form, an ionic compound is not electrically conductive because its ions are unable to flow (“electricity” is the flow of charged particles).

  6. A monatomic ion’s charge depends on its place in the periodic table. Atoms that lose electrons become positively charged ions, or cations. Atoms that gain electrons become negatively charged ions, or anions.
